Introducing the TSH22IDT-E: A High-Performance Dual Operational Amplifier from STMicroelectronics
The TSH22IDT-E is a state-of-the-art dual operational amplifier designed and manufactured by STMicroelectronics, a global semiconductor leader known for its commitment to delivering innovative and reliable products. This operational amplifier is part of ST's TSH22 series, which is renowned for its high-speed performance and low power consumption, making it an ideal choice for a wide range of applications.
Key Features
- Wide Bandwidth: The TSH22IDT-E boasts a wide bandwidth of 25MHz, which ensures excellent signal fidelity and fast response times, suitable for high-speed signal processing applications.
- Low Noise: With its low noise density of 12nV/√Hz, the device is perfect for audio applications and other sensitive instrumentation where maintaining signal integrity is critical.
- High Slew Rate: A high slew rate of 16V/μs allows the TSH22IDT-E to handle rapid changes in the input signal without distortion, providing clean and accurate output transitions.
- Supply Voltage Range: The operational amplifier operates over a wide supply voltage range from 3.5V to 16V, offering flexibility for various circuit designs and compatibility with both digital and analog power supplies.
- Low Power Consumption: It is designed for energy efficiency, with a typical supply current of just 2.5mA per amplifier, which is advantageous for battery-powered devices and energy-sensitive applications.

Robust Design
Enclosed in an 8-pin SO-8 package, the TSH22IDT-E is designed for robustness and reliability. Its operating temperature range from -40°C to +85°C ensures stable performance across various environmental conditions. Additionally, the device features latch-up immunity, which enhances its resilience against transient conditions and over-voltage scenarios.
